I have Plucker 1.8 in RAM on my device, and the size lists at 279KB. The ARMlet version of Zlib is another 71K. (sysZlib.prc is a shared library and must be in RAM.) > ii. Can I delete the one on the handheld and run it off the card? Sure can. The default location is /Palm/Launcher, as existing launchers will look there for programs on the card. Some third-part launchers like Launcher X and AppShelf will let you define other places to look as well. Apps on the card should show in your launcher with a little rectangle to the left of the app title, to indicate they *are* on the card. Plucker will start a bit slower because it must be copied from the card to RAM to run, but it will work fine. > btw, is the current .prc still 1.9? As David mentioned, the release version is 1.8.
